Yes, we removed ubuntulooks from the default installation during
intrepid because it is simply no longer supported and in the meantime
quite buggy. We included the conflict so that we can upgrade it properly
but this can probably be removed now.

This seems to be a duplicate of bug:
https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/linux/+bug/119730/comments/82
And has nothing to do with usb transferrates but rather sata/harddisk
transferrates. Setting noatime,nodiratime to the mount options in
/etc/fstab solves the problem for me atleast.
